In-car entertainment

Article Abstract:

The in-car entertainment markets in France, Italy, Germany, Spain and the UK continue to achieve spectacular growth rates now that consumers no longer view in-car audio products as luxury items. Likewise, the industry, which is divided into the line-fit and aftermarket sectors, continues to see the advent of new technology such as the MiniDisc, DCC and radio data systems. Meanwhile, major suppliers such as Aiwa, Blaupunkt-Werke GmbH, Grundig AG, JVC and Philips are working to develop new audio innovations for in-car entertainment.

The German in-car entertainment market

Article Abstract:

The German market for in-car entertainment systems has been declining as a result of lower demand for new cars and consumer electronics. The market started to shrink in value terms in 1992 although volume sales began to decrease only in 1994, which is indicative of the falling prices of car radiocassette players, car radios and CD players. The in-car entertainment market is dominated by radiocassette players in terms of volume and value. The leader in the market remains to be Blaupunkt.

Audio products in Spain

Article Abstract:

The audio products market in Spain declined in value by 15% to Ptas 40,830 million despite an 8% volume growth between 1998 and 1992. The decline, which was also reflected in the production side, is due to competitive retail prices. The market, which may be divided into stand alones, portables and separates, saw the largest growth in the CD player category of the stand-alone product sector. At present, it is dominated by Sony, Sanyo, Philips, Panasonic and Aiwa.
